Personal medical assistants
Our goal is to provide both individuals and physicians with convenient tools for remote diagnostics, monitoring, and care.
5-in-1 Platform: A New Technological Foundation
Our engineers built the foundation of this ecosystem on a unique development: a 5-in-1 board that integrates a pyrometer, breathalyzer, blood pressure monitor, LTE modem, and audio path into a single compact unit. This allowed us to create a scalable platform, to reduce the number of devices, and to simplify assembly and maintenance.
The first to receive the new integrated board was the T11 terminal, a multifunctional device for remote medical examinations.
Expanding capabilities
T11 is more than just a terminal; it’s the center of a medical ecosystem. Specialized modules connect to it, transforming the device into a universal diagnostic system: a phonendoscope, endoscope, pulse oximeter, EEG, ECG, CTG, ultrasound, and other medical sensors.
Furthermore, the terminal already has built-in modules: a blood pressure monitor, a thermometer, and a breathalyzer with a unique funnel, also developed by our engineers. The design is equipped with a special adapter that prevents backflow. Exhaled air is diverted to the side, completely eliminating the possibility of germs getting into the employee’s face and preventing cross-contamination during mass screenings.
Thanks to this architecture—a combination of built-in basic modules and the ability to connect additional sensors—T11 covers virtually any remote diagnostic scenario, from express examinations to in-depth patient monitoring. Meanwhile, the device remains compact, and all data is consolidated in a single interface.



Mobile robotic module
The logical next step in this lineup is the mobile robotic module project. This autonomous device is designed for transporting medical equipment, but its potential is far broader. Engineers have developed a unique suspension system that incorporates the best solutions from the aerospace and space industries. It allows the robot to overcome obstacles—thresholds, cables, joints, tiles—with perfect smoothness and shock absorption, while maintaining precise positioning.
A custom power management board with USB Type-C supports fast charging, protects against overload, and extends battery life. The team is currently developing a remote control system for anywhere in the world and computer vision for human recognition and indoor navigation.
Professional robot assistant of the future
The project’s main ambition is to combine the mobility of a robot with the diagnostic capabilities of T11. Imagine a next-generation device mounted on a mobile platform: the robot autonomously visits patients in their hospital ward or at home, identifies them using computer vision, and integrated modules or plug-in accessories perform the examination. Data is transmitted to the attending physician in real time via an LTE modem.
